Why flavor portfolio matters on the Meta Pro
Fruit and ice blends usually lead volume, while tobacco and dessert lines hold a smaller but steadier share.
Seasonality interacts with flavor portfolio more than most forecasts allow for, so a rolling review beats an annual one.
A balanced first order keeps fast movers at roughly sixty percent of carton space.

Checklist
- Verify that artwork matches the approved compliance template.
- Retain one sealed sample carton from every batch for reference.
- Check carton quantities against the commercial invoice line by line.
- Confirm the exact configuration in writing before the deposit is paid.
- Agree in advance who pays for return freight on a defect claim.
- Record the arrival condition with photographs on the day of delivery.

Frequently asked questions
How many flavours should a first Meta Pro order cover?
Eight to twelve flavours is practical: six core sellers, three regional favourites and one experimental line.
Can several models be mixed in one shipment?
Yes, mixing models and flavours within a carton or pallet is common and usually helps first time buyers test demand.
Can packaging be adjusted for our market?
Artwork localisation is straightforward; structural changes need larger volumes and a longer lead time.
